Essential Lawn Care Practices

Maintaining a lush and nourished lawn needs regular maintenance throughout the year. An important foundational practices is proper mowing. It is essential to mow your lawn regularly as well as to the appropriate height, as cutting too short can damage the grass which lead to weeds. Maintaining your mower blades well-sharpened ensures neat cuts and avoids stress on the grass, encouraging strong growth. Furthermore, varying your mowing pattern each time can aid keep the grass upright and foster even growth.

Fertilization plays a key role in lawn health, delivering the vital nutrients that grass needs to thrive. Comprehending the individual nutrient needs of your lawn based on its species and the season is key. A well-timed application of fertilizer during the growing season can substantially improve your lawn's color and density. Be careful of excessive fertilization, since this can lead to runoff and environmental issues. Testing your soil beforehand can guide you in choosing the right type and quantity of fertilizer.

Watering is another vital aspect of lawn care that cannot be ignored. Establishing a deep and rare watering schedule promotes deep root growth and drought tolerance. It's best to water early in the morning when evaporation rates are lower and grass blades have time to dry before the heat of the day. This practice helps prevent mold-related diseases and keeps the lawn looking fresh. Monitoring precipitation and adjusting your irrigation accordingly ensures that your lawn stays hydrated but not over-saturation.

Sustainable Landscaping Options

In the current eco-aware world, eco-friendly landscaping has become a vital consideration for homeowners. One efficient approach is using native plants that are well adapted to your local climate and soil conditions. These plants not only require less water and maintenance but also provide important habitats for local wildlife, including bees, butterflies, and other pollinators.

Another sustainable option is xeriscaping, which focuses on creating a low-water landscape design. By incorporating drought-resistant plants and efficient irrigation practices, you can greatly reduce water consumption. This type of landscaping can help maintain a vibrant yard even in dry seasons, and decreasing the need for chemical fertilizers and pesticides. Furthermore, adding features such as mulch can help preserve soil moisture and improve soil health, promoting a thriving garden ecosystem.

Implementing hardscaping features made from sustainable materials can also enhance your landscape while minimizing environmental impact. Consider utilizing reclaimed wood, recycled stone, or permeable paving to create paths, patios, or retaining walls. These materials not only provide visual appeal and contribute to reducing your environmental impact. By integrating eco-friendly landscaping solutions, you can transform your backyard into a serene retreat that thrives in harmony with the environment.
